Originally Posted by sledneck1
One more semi-related question, When the wastgate is NOT turnbuckled on my truck you can hear the wastegate blow off the excess pressure when i let off the gas suddenly but where does all the excess pressure go when its turnbuckled shut?

I know a lot of guys with autos on here have the wastegate turnbuckled so i'm curious of the negative effects?

when you let off the pedal quickly you have all that boosted air that is no longer being pushed by the turbo compressor and not being consumed by the engine. and it wants to exit back out the compressor. this is against the spinning of the compressor wheel and making it want to rapidly change direction of rotation. i couldnt tell you exactly what side (hot or cold) is making more noise but basically everything is trying to reverse direction quickly. depending how quickly that boost leaves you may notice a "bark"...so, when getting off the fuel go nice and easy and keep your turbo happy.

It prevents compressor surge (or stall, not sure what the difference is),
Just for gee whiz.. Compressor stall will happen in an axial-flow turbine engine when the angle of attack on one or more blades becomes excessive and the smooth airflow is disrupted.
Compressor surges occur when there is a complete stoppage of air or a reversal of airflow through the compressor. Surge is what's happening here. I think it would be worse if diesels had throttle plates to stop the airflow like gassers do.
